                Ed and Darlene Weber have been missionaries in Kabinburi, Thailand since 2001.  Their ministry includes Bible studies, evangelism opportunities through adult English classes for the local factory workers; Bible and English classes for children on the weekends and Hope House for “at risk” girls.    Upon  completion of Hope House last year,  a family of four sisters were the first to arrive. Ed had inquired of Pastor Pratuan, their partner from Compassionate Hope, if he had any girls for Hope House. They found that a family of 5 brothers and 4 sisters were orphaned when their father and mother were incarcerated.  An uncle became the care taker but was financially unable to take care of the them and therefore he gave the children to Pastor Pratuan. Pastor Pratuan kept the five brothers and sent the four sisters to Hope House. The sisters are Lucy 3, Ruby 7, Star 11 and Wee 15 and they are very happy to be together as a family at Hope House.  They have since added 4 other girls to the home.                    Hope Home Ministry​

                            Unwanted by Man, Rescued and Restored by Jesus
​
          Maya (mah-yah) recently became our 8th rescue at Hope Home. She is Goldie’s cousin.  Her mother and father separated and mom left Maya with dad. We were contacted by the father to take Maya.  Her mother had no idea that the father gave her away until she saw our Facebook post.  She was very happy to know her daughter was in a safe place where she would be loved. This is a sad yet true reality for many children in Thailand as well as South East Asia.  We are so thankful for our partnership with Compassionate Hope Foundation which allows us to rescue “the least of these” one leader at a time.
